Author: oboesquirell
Date: 2006-09-02 14:49
midwest musical imports rents english horns. i rented a fossati and it was in great condition. it wasn't a professional one, but it still served the purpose of an english horn. they do have pro models of fox, but they are almost always gone, same with forrests. The howarths are student models. good luck.
